Hi does anyone know of a vst plugin that does multiple sequences and multiple midi outs? Sort of like a software version of the Polyend Sequencer or Deluge sequencer ? Especially having scale locking.


I have searched and searched and surprisingly there does not appear to be anything as a vst like this. I have reviewed B-Step and that is sadly over complicated in its presentation and I think it only does 4 channels at once.

I need a single instance because I want a global scale locker on all the sequences. My understanding is that several hardwawre sequencer can do more than one track out at once.

Using indiviudal instances require changing the scale on all of them one by one. I can use patcher in FL studio to do it but I am not super fond of patcher.

Ive tried every sequencer I can find that looks enticing and none of them are satisfying to use the way I would like. Hy plugins makes some of the best sequencers to date but still only one instance.
I started going back to the piano roll because it does the multi track thing but it too doesnt have global scale locking.

So bottom line there isnt truly a software product like some of the high end hardware out there. All I need is a piano roll like interface for multi midi out channels and a global scale lock. Randomization would be a bonus!

There are several plugins (NoraHarm, Frozen Plain Obelisk, etc.) that will constrain midi output to a particular scale. Could you use something like this on one track, and route the output to other tracks containing your sequencer of choice? That way, if you wanted to change the scale on all the sequencers, you should only have to do it once (unless I am misunderstanding your needs).

Ok so this actually helped. BUt what I had to do is reverse the workflow. I loaded up a bunch of sequencers each assigned to a midi channel. I set them to C Major scale. And then load up Chordz plugin. I route all the seqeuncers out ports to the in port of chordz and then chordz goes out to the synth. When I change the Chordz scale i almost works - but beacuse all the sequencers are sending to same scale plugin it cuts out with note input overlapping.

I think i will have to stick with patcher on this one as its the only thing I can get to function properly. A little complicated but now its working.

Check Audio Vitamins Stochas, I believe it has multiple layers, multiple patterns, multiple MIDI outs and also some nice randomising/generative functions if you like those. https://www.audiovitamins.com/stochas/

Post

Forgot to mention, Stochas also has scale control and is poly or mono at your choice.

Post

Stocahs came close but has no global scale lock - you have to set each layer independantly. Its ok I have my patcher setup. But like I said It is surprising noone has come up with a software version of some of these hardware sequencers.
